Transaction c5fbf36a3fe2e2d5be96963770d7e26b8be880a32caa14dadbd8d8ebeec08339

26 Input
1 Outputs
  • c5fbf36a3fe2e2d5be96963770d7e26b8be880a32caa14dadbd8d8ebeec08339:0
  • value  2800707
    address  32FgCNUG4kyoz9SmN1sECzZ2yn8NYCz93s